Top 14 des API alternatives de Google Maps

Publié: 2022-12-01

La plateforme de géolocalisation et de visualisation la plus populaire sur Internet est Google Maps. Vous pouvez l'utiliser pour déterminer quel itinéraire vous rendre au travail, l'itinéraire le plus rapide vers l'appartement de votre parent ou le meilleur endroit pour trouver de délicieux repas. Cependant, les capacités de Google Maps vont au-delà de son application pour smartphone ; si vous gérez un site Web ou une application d'entreprise et que vous devez incorporer des informations de localisation sous quelque forme que ce soit, il fournit des API de développeur qui donnent accès aux données géographiquement distinctes de Google.

Vous pouvez afficher des cartes en direct sur votre page Web et les modifier comme bon vous semble à l'aide d'une API Google Maps. Si vous exploitez un site Web de voyage, vous pouvez utiliser des cartes pour aider les consommateurs à planifier leurs voyages. Une entreprise de transport ou de livraison peut utiliser Google Maps pour afficher les itinéraires de ses chauffeurs. Pour 1 000 transactions, l'entreprise coûte 7 $ pour la cartographie Street View statique et 14 $ pour les cartes Street View adaptatives.

Étant donné que les données de Google Maps sont mises à jour en temps réel, toutes les cartes que vous générez à l'aide de l'API Google seront toujours d'actualité pour les utilisateurs. Il y a beaucoup de facteurs à prendre en compte et des méthodes presque illimitées pour intégrer des cartes dans votre site Web, alors commençons par les fondamentaux :

Table des matières

Qu'est-ce qu'une API Google Maps ?

vgoogle-maps-platform

Une API de carte, ou "Application Programming Interface", est un type d'API qui permet aux programmeurs d'accéder aux fonctionnalités et aux informations de Google Maps pour leurs applications. Vous pouvez utiliser l'API Google Maps pour intégrer des cartes Google personnalisées dans votre application ou votre site Web. Suivez la procédure pour vous inscrire et obtenir une clé API Google :

  • Cliquez sur Commencer sur cette page d'accueil du réseau Google Maps.
  • Vous devrez vous connecter ou établir une identité si vous n'en avez pas déjà une avec Google.
  • Google vous guidera tout au long du processus d'inscription à un essai gratuit de la plate-forme cloud de Google. Cliquez une fois que vous avez lu et accepté les conditions d'utilisation.
  • Entrez votre numéro de téléphone pour vérifier votre identité sur la page suivante, puis cliquez sur Soumettre le code. Cliquez sur Vérifier après avoir saisi le code de vérification obtenu.
  • Sélectionnez votre option de compte (particuliers ou entreprises) et indiquez vos noms de marque sur l'écran suivant. Ensuite, saisissez les détails de votre carte de débit ou de crédit. Si vous ne définissez pas le paiement automatique, Google ne vous facturera pas d'activité.
  • Vous devez transférer votre clé API dans le presse-papiers après l'avoir reçue à l'étape 6. Ne divulguez cette clé qu'aux membres de votre équipe qui utilisent l'API, et conservez-la soigneusement. De plus, vous avez la possibilité d'activer l'accès complet à l'API Google Maps et de vous inscrire pour recevoir les notifications de budget en cours.
  • Si vous souhaitez explorer les principes de base de l'API Maps, choisissez Créer une démo. Cliquez sur Peut-être plus tard sinon. Allons-y avec peut-être plus tard pour l'instant.
  • Pour éviter une utilisation négative en cas de vol de votre clé API, Google conseille également de bloquer les requêtes effectuées à l'aide de votre clé API. Choisissez votre type de limitation dans l'option Désigner le type de contrainte (en fonction de votre entreprise) et toute autre donnée demandée pour votre contrainte avant de pouvoir limiter votre clé. Choisissez la clé de restriction après cela.

Après avoir terminé ces étapes, vous êtes maintenant prêt à accéder à l'API pour Google Maps.

Le Google Maps Engine fournit désormais plusieurs API pour diverses fonctionnalités de son service. Pour les assemblages simples de Google Maps, il existe une API Maps Static ; pour les cartes dynamiques et configurables, il existe une API Maps JavaScript ; pour plus d'informations sur les attractions à proximité, il existe une API Places ; et pour les instructions vers une destination, il existe une API de navigation.

Vous n'utiliserez généralement que certaines API Google Maps sur votre page Web, mais en fonction de vos options requises, vous pouvez avoir besoin de nombreuses intégrations d'API. Après vous être enregistré pour utiliser l'API, vous pouvez obtenir toutes ces API et d'autres outils de développement. Alors, comment utilisez-vous exactement les API Google Maps ? L'inscription et l'obtention d'une clé API représentent la première étape. Découvrons comment.

Meilleures alternatives à l'API Google Places

Vous êtes arrivé au bon endroit si vous partagez notre déception face à l'annonce récente par Google de modifications de son produit Maps. Les développeurs ont du pain sur la planche car ils ne disposent que d'environ six semaines avant l'entrée en vigueur des révisions : auditez, modifiez, testez et implémentez une approche différente. Par conséquent, une suggestion qui peut simplifier le processus est une collection de substituts possibles pour l'API Google Maps.

1. Tom Tom

En termes de suivi de localisation, TomTom a une excellente réputation. De plus, leurs cartes de haute qualité offrent aux entreprises et aux clients des solutions fiables. Bien qu'il s'agisse et ait toujours été un service d'abonnement, TomTom offre une multitude de capacités cartographiques et maritimes.

Caractéristiques des tomtoms
Programme de cartographie fiable avec une connaissance approfondie de la navigation par satellite
Fournit une variété de capacités de cartographie, y compris la cartographie des itinéraires, les niveaux de trafic, les cartes vectorielles et la recherche géographique
2 500 échanges quotidiens gratuits - bien plus que l'API Google Maps
Selon le nombre de demandes ou de services, les frais peuvent diminuer

Prix ​​TomTom

Le service serait payant. Une fois que les 2 500 requêtes initiales sont gratuites, des frais d'environ 0,50 USD sont facturés pour 1 000 requêtes.

2. Mapfit

Mapfit

Dans chaque pays, Mapfit a affirmé être plus précis que Google Maps et fournir aux consommateurs un suivi de localisation de la meilleure qualité. L'entreprise a également fourni des API de programmation pour créer les expériences géolocalisées les plus complètes. De fin 2016 à mi-2018, Mapfit a obtenu 6,1 millions d'investissements globaux, par Crunchbase.

Fonctionnalités de l'API Mapfit
À l'aide de l'API de tuiles cartographiques, les abonnés peuvent lancer un réseau de tuiles vectorielles avec une couverture mondiale en quelques minutes seulement.
Cette API de géocodage a permis aux utilisateurs de découvrir n'importe quel emplacement, zone ou point de curiosité en convertissant les emplacements en coordonnées géographiques alignées sur l'entrée.
Instructions de marche, de conduite automobile et de vélo vers/depuis n'importe quel endroit dans le monde à l'aide de l'API Routes.

Prix ​​de l'API Mapfit

Mapfit coûte 0,50 $ pour 1 000 requêtes API supplémentaires effectuées par les clients, ou ils peuvent choisir l'abonnement d'entreprise de 1 499 $/ mois, qui comprend 5 millions de sessions cartographiques. **

3. Boîte à cartes

Boîte à cartes

Les applications mobiles peuvent intégrer Mapbox, un service de cartographie de pointe et adaptable. Grâce aux ensembles de tuiles Mapbox, les programmeurs auraient eu accès à des données de localisation complètes pour créer et modifier des cartes dynamiques et statiques. La bibliothèque JavaScript incluse peut intégrer les cartes stylisées dans des applications en ligne, et les SDK compagnons iOS et Android peuvent être utilisés pour les intégrer dans des applications mobiles.

Caractéristiques de la boîte à cartes
Gratuit jusqu'à 50 000 chargements Web et 25 000 utilisateurs mobiles
Excellentes données
La modification de la carte est simple
Agréable à la carte de la base des yeux
Simple à inclure dans les applications mobiles et en ligne

Prix ​​​​de la boîte à cartes

Le prix de départ mensuel pour Mapbox est de 50,0 $ . Mapbox propose un seul package appelé Essential (plans de maintenance), qui coûte 50 $ par mois.

4. ICI

Ici l'API

Les performances des cartes personnalisées de HERE dépassent largement la barre fixée en étant le pionnier incontesté de l'écosystème de géolocalisation. Leur couverture étendue est mise à jour presque quotidiennement et a une excellente précision.

HERE offre une capacité de visualisation cartographique substantielle concernant tous les éléments que d'autres fournisseurs vantent, les informations sur les transports en commun et d'autres services. Découvrez leur approche de prix ci-dessous pour déterminer si cela fonctionne mieux pour vous, car elle diffère considérablement de nos autres recommandations.

ICI Fonctionnalités
Cartographie en mosaïque Dispositions personnalisées
Dispositions vectorielles Visualisations cartographiques
Indicateurs Transport public
Planification d'itinéraire Recherche de géolocalisation

ICI Prix

Accès illimité pour les 250 000 premières requêtes mensuelles, 1 $ pour chaque tranche de 1 000 requêtes supplémentaires, OU 449 $ pour les 500 000 requêtes mensuelles.

5. Brochure

Brochure

Les professionnels du développement ont eu beaucoup de succès en utilisant des alternatives open source. De plus, cette tendance est observée sur le marché des API de cartographie. L'une des nombreuses options d'API open source pour Google Maps, Leaflet a gagné en popularité en raison de son cadre de données JavaScript de pointe et de sa personnalisation disponible. Bien que vous deviez rechercher des solutions tierces pour gérer cet aspect puisque Leaflet ne serait pas un service de cartographie, c'est l'option incontournable pour les programmeurs qui prennent en charge les logiciels open source.

Caractéristiques du dépliant
Une API gratuite et open-source avec une bibliothèque d'objets javascript
Entièrement adaptable
Compatibilité avec des services d'API de cartographie supplémentaires

Prix ​​dépliant

La brochure n'est qu'une bibliothèque JavaScript, contrairement à Google Maps et à certaines autres alternatives tout-en-un. Bien qu'il soit gratuit , il n'offre pas de données cartographiques indépendantes.

6. Couches ouvertes

couches ouvertes

OpenLayers est une option gratuite pour présenter des graphiques dynamiques sur un site Web ou une application. Il utilise plusieurs sources pour assembler ses tuiles, notamment OpenStreetMap, bien que l'API soit limitée aux géodonnées brutes.

OpenLayers vous permet de générer des couches vectorielles sur la carte selon des cartes standard et de placer des repères où vous le souhaitez. Pas grave pour un service totalement gratuit !

Fonctionnalités OpenLayers
Indicateurs
Cartes vectorielles
Dispositions en mosaïque

Prix ​​: Gratuit

7. LocationIQ

LocationIQ

LocationIQ peut être un excellent substitut si votre projet nécessite un géocodage ou un géocodage inversé. Pour un usage non commercial, sa stratégie de prix incroyablement bas offre 10 000 opérations gratuites par jour, alors que, pour les clients professionnels, le forfait le plus populaire est de 50 000 connexions par jour pour 100 $. OpenStreetMap serait la source de données utilisée par LocationIQ.

Fonctionnalités
API de localisation Raster, couches de cartographie vectorielle, analyse dynamique API Maps Address : base locale inversée, géolocalisation directe, saisie semi-automatique
API de routage Le plus proche, le plus proche, la matrice de distance, et plus encore

Prix

Le prix mensuel est de 47,21 $ pour commencer.

8. MapTiler

MapTiler

Les API Global Highway et Satellite Mapping sont proposées par MapTiler, pilotées par du code open source et des données ouvertes. En raison des tuiles vectorielles, MapTiler est accessible avec Leaflet et OpenLayers, en plus des SDK Mapbox accessibles (avec Android, iOS et Unity Sports), offrant aux programmeurs la flexibilité d'outil dont ils ont tant besoin. Leurs cartes sont 80 % moins chères que Google Maps et peuvent être facilement modifiées avec les couleurs de la marque, facilement mises en œuvre ou même partagées.

Fonctionnalités de Maptiler
Éléments de construction Requête d'emplacement
Indicateurs Cartes tuilées
Recherche d'itinéraire Dispositions vectorielles

Prix

Le prix de départ est de 3 450 $.

9. Cartes Sygic

Cartes Sygic

La plate-forme indépendante de la carte de niveau entreprise Sygic propose une cartographie basée sur le cloud de HERE, TomTom, OSM et de certains autres fournisseurs. Bien qu'ils ne publient pas leurs prix en ligne, ils promettent qu'ils sont très raisonnables et accessibles, ce qui les a aidés à attirer 200 millions d'utilisateurs au cours des 15 dernières années. Vous pouvez facilement obtenir un exemple de clé API ici.

Fonctionnalités de Sygic Maps
Mises à jour à vie pour les cartes hors ligne
Limitations de vitesse Assistance vocale
Données de trafic en temps réel
Affichage dans la tête
Disponibilité des cartes et services de livraison de dashcam

Prix ​​: Il y a un prix. 11,99 $. 19,99 $.

10. API Jawgmaps

API Jawgmaps

Basée à Paris en ce qui concerne l'utilisation non commerciale, l'API de Jawg comprend un niveau gratuit qui vous accorde 50 000 visites de carte. La vidéo utile ci-dessus montre comment passer de Google Maps à Jawgmaps en moins d'une minute. La bonne nouvelle est que même si vous ne parlez pas français, vous pouvez toujours le comprendre. Pour consulter leur grille tarifaire complète. Ce n'est certainement pas une liste complète, et plusieurs autres substituts de l'API Maps sont disponibles.

Fonctionnalités de l'API Jawgmaps
Moniteur d'activité
Localisation automatique d'un emplacement
Catégorisation/Regroupement
Icônes et codes couleurs
Image de marque personnalisée
Champs modifiables
Exportation et importation de données

Prix ​​: A partir de : 250,00 € par mois.

11. Carte Openstreet

Une fonction dans OpenStreetMap serait un objet géographique qui peut être cartographié. Bien qu'OpenStreetMap implique la cartographie des aspects réels et actuels du monde réel, cela peut inclure des éléments environnementaux et manufacturés. Nous excluons les informations personnelles, telles que les évaluations, les informations historiques ou les attributs hypothétiques.

Caractéristiques de la carte Openstreet
Les types de cartes incluent les cartes tuilées
Dispositions vectorielles
Marqueurs
Cartographie de l'itinéraire
Cartes personnalisées

Prix ​​: Gratuit

12. API OmsAnd

API OmsAndComment

Pour les utilisateurs d'Android et d'iOS, cette API de navigation créée par une entreprise néerlandaise sert de substitut à l'API Google Maps. De nombreuses fonctionnalités d'OmsAnd, telles que la publication de destinations et la localisation de zones d'intérêt à proximité, sont également disponibles sur Google Maps. Cependant, ils utilisent également OpenStreetMap comme base pour leurs données de navigation et les leurs. Les API payantes incluent OmsAnd. Il est disponible dans une version de base et des fonctionnalités supplémentaires peuvent être achetées pour ajouter d'autres fonctionnalités.

Fonctionnalités OmsAnd
Identique aux principales fonctionnalités bien connues de Google Maps pour la plupart des utilisateurs
De plus, il peut montrer certaines images satellites de Bing
Avec sa fonctionnalité hors ligne exceptionnelle
Les clients peuvent télécharger des cartes entières de différentes régions ou nations

Prix ​​: Forfaits gratuits et payants

13. API Geoapify

API Geoapify

Obtenez des cartes, du géocodage, des API de navigation et plus encore à des prix raisonnables. La solution API Geoapify est un substitut abordable de Google Maps. Pour les quantités demandées importantes, nous proposons des remises uniques et des options de prix flexibles. Changer tout de suite pourrait économiser environ 90 %.

Fonctionnalités de l'API Geoapify
Accessibilité des géodonnées
Planification d'itinéraire
Évaluation de l'accessibilité
Localisation et recherche de poste

Prix ​​: Les requêtes API illimitées commencent à 700 euros.

14. Graph Hopper

Cartes GraphHopper

Utilisez des outils Web pour améliorer votre logiciel pour les vendeurs itinérants ou les entreprises de livraison de nourriture en incluant la planification d'itinéraire, la cartographie et la planification du réseau en fonction du trafic. Ils aident à optimiser les options d'itinéraire dans votre logiciel SIG, d'investissement immobilier ou de logistique.

Fonctionnalités

API Graph Hopper
Rentable
Termes autorisés
Simple à mettre en œuvre Global Access
Pour l'extérieur

Prix ​​: Les cartes GraphHopper sont disponibles gratuitement.

Conclusion

Aujourd'hui, une carte est un processus progressif nécessaire sans lequel vous seriez impuissant. Ils sont cruciaux pour les services de géolocalisation et de gestion d'entrepôt de toute industrie. Obtenez des informations sur 16 865 891 domaines qui utilisent l'API Google Maps. Les cartes permettent de surveiller correctement le trafic, d'évaluer la portée et de fournir des prévisions de temps précises dans votre stratégie logistique. Ils sont utilisés pour augmenter l'efficacité opérationnelle globale.

Placez une carte de votre entreprise ou de votre entreprise sur une carte. Si vous connaissez les API en principe, les services de géolocalisation sont même et pas aussi compliqués à utiliser une fois que vous y êtes. Si vous regardez autour de vous, vous pouvez trouver des utilisations de la cartographie que vous n'aviez pas encore envisagées auparavant et intégrées à votre site Web ou à votre entreprise. De plus, obtenir un code gratuit et tester vos capacités avec vos demandes gratuites est très bien. Cependant, il existe de nombreuses autres alternatives disponibles (en voici quelques-unes supplémentaires parmi celles qui ont été comparées), et chacune des 15 suivantes se distingue par sa manière unique.

Comment pouvons-nous vous aider?

Le coût de l'API Google Maps a considérablement augmenté au cours des dernières années et le nombre d'alternatives de fonctionnalités gratuites a diminué. Et de tels ajustements peuvent avoir un impact direct sur le montant que la plupart des entreprises et des détaillants ont mis de côté pour investir dans leurs services en ligne. De plus, l'API de Google pour les cartes est fermée et offre peu de choix de modification.

Cependant, les entreprises devraient envisager de rechercher une solution à cette API afin de pouvoir continuer à utiliser les outils de recherche de magasins et d'autres services de cartographie sur leurs pages sans dépenser une fortune. Êtes-vous intéressé par les rivaux de l'API Google Maps ou les options disponibles ? La stabilité et la convivialité des substituts potentiels de l'API Google Maps doivent également être prises en compte. Nous avons rassemblé une liste d'évaluateurs de services considérés comme les meilleurs équivalents et rivaux de l'API Google Maps.